A woman has been charged over a fire that destroyed a home in Biloela and left one man with an injury to his arm.
Emergency services first responded to the house fire on Grevillea St at 1.50am on April 6.
Four occupants were inside the home at the time.
A Queensland Fire and Emergency Service spokeswoman said the house was “well involved” and the fire was not put out until 40 minutes later.
New photos and video taken this week shows the scene still taped off by police tape and much of the home reduced to rubble.
It was also revealed a 29-year-old woman had since been charged with arson, assault occasioning bodily harm and enter with intent.
A Queensland Ambulance Service spokeswoman previously said one man was taken to Biloela Hospital for an arm injury he allegedly “sustained while he tried to get out”.
The spokeswoman confirmed none of the other occupants were injured or burned.
The woman charged over the fire is due to appear in Rockhampton Magistrates Court on July 10.
